Transaction 64836f74ebefaa0293e5ef97df145783127898af633f7689b98978f59c8a2d62
1 Input
1 Output
-
64836f74ebefaa0293e5ef97df145783127898af633f7689b98978f59c8a2d62:0
- value
- 9306040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 263e433fd7368df0392ed46585eef0aecdc0a8f3 OP_EQUAL
- address
- 35BEBvNg4oZAiqCK2gMoNhbJ9x819cCReo